If you are using Discovery Accelerator 8.0 then consider using the facets in the review interface and/or the "Searching within a Review Set" functionality provided when you enable the case for Analytics.

Enabling a case for Analytics in Discovery Accelerator allows for the following 3 major features to be used:
  • Automatic Categorization – see chapter 6 – “Using rules to mark and tag items automatically” of the DA 8.0 SP3 Admin Guide for more details.  Here is a relevant snipit:
  • Conversation Analysis – see pg 117 – “Finding all items in the same conversation” of the DA 8.0 SP3 Admin Guide for more details.  Here is a relevant snipit:
  • Searching within a Review Set (aka ‘Search within a search’) - see pg 133 – “Finding all items in the same conversation” of the DA 8.0 SP3 Admin Guide for more details.  Here is a relevant snipit:
“When a case has been enabled for analytics, the filter area at the left of the Review pane provides additional options with which you can conduct searches of the
items in the review set. Two types of searches are available: quick search and advanced search.
    • Conducting quick searches  - Use the quick search feature to specify one or more fields for which you want to search, such as From or Subject, and the required values.
    • Conducting advanced searches - The advanced search feature lets you build complex searches that comprise multiple conditions. Unlike quick searches, you can save advanced searches for reuse.”

Some  things for you to consider though...
The 8.0 version of the document has been updated regarding some of the base concepts so you should still look at that doc and if there is any similar content then then 8.0 version would be the better version to follow.

Also, If you want the enhanced features provided in Discovery Accelerator 8.0 (such as the Analytics features mentioend above) you will need to upgrade at least Discovery Accelerator.    Discovery Accelerator 8.0 is supported with later service packs of Enterprise Vault 2007 so if upgrading your core Enterprise Vault server(s) right now is not an option then you could just upgrade Discovery Accelerator to v8.0 to get these enhanced features.  Please look at the Compatabiity Chart (in the "Listing of Symantec Enterprise Vault (tm) 6.0, 7.0, 2007 and 8.0 Manuals and links to the respective TechNotes" technote above for a link to the Compatability Chart.
